What Are Inground Lights?

Outdoor inground lights are luminaires installed flush into the ground surface, designed to direct light upward. They are used to:

  • Highlight trees, columns, statues, or signage

  • Illuminate driveways, pathways, and walkways

  • Add ambiance to gardens, patios, and pool areas

  • Provide architectural uplighting for buildings

To withstand harsh outdoor conditions—rain, foot traffic, soil acidity, even vehicle loads—these lights need to be extremely robust.


The Harsh Reality of Outdoor Installations

Outdoor environments expose inground lights to:

  • Water penetration (rain, sprinklers, snow)

  • Corrosion and rust (especially in coastal or humid areas)

  • Thermal stress (freezing nights to hot afternoons)

  • Physical impact (from foot traffic, cars, or maintenance equipment)

  • Soil chemicals and moisture

Low-quality materials will lead to problems like:

  • Water leakage into the fixture

  • Rust and discoloration

  • Cracked glass from thermal expansion or impact

  • Premature failure of LED components

This is where stainless steel and tempered glass prove their worth.


Why Stainless Steel Is Essential for Inground Light Housing

1. Superior Corrosion Resistance

Outdoor fixtures are frequently exposed to water, moisture, and soil acidity. Stainless steel—especially grade 316 (marine-grade)—offers outstanding corrosion resistance.

  • Doesn’t rust like regular steel or aluminum

  • Ideal for coastal areas or wet climates

  • Resists salt, chlorine, and acids

2. High Mechanical Strength

Unlike aluminum or plastic housings, stainless steel is extremely strong and can support vehicle weight and high foot traffic.

  • Suitable for driveways, public parks, and commercial spaces

  • Maintains structural integrity even under heavy pressure

3. Long-Term Aesthetic Appeal

Stainless steel resists oxidation and fading, maintaining a clean, modern appearance over time.

  • Does not discolor in sun or rain

  • Easy to clean and maintain

  • Available in brushed or polished finishes

4. Fire and Heat Resistance

Stainless steel withstands high temperatures without warping or compromising safety, making it a reliable choice for high-power LEDs or harsh climates.


Why Tempered Glass Is Crucial for the Light Cover

1. Impact Resistance

Tempered glass is 4 to 5 times stronger than standard glass, which is crucial when the fixture is:

  • Walked on

  • Driven over

  • Exposed to falling debris

It resists cracks, shattering, and scratching under stress.

2. Thermal Safety

LED inground lights generate heat during operation. Tempered glass can handle rapid temperature changes without breaking, unlike regular glass.

  • Handles freeze/thaw cycles

  • Prevents thermal fractures

  • Protects internal LED components from heat damage

3. Waterproof Sealing

When combined with silicone gaskets, tempered glass creates a tight seal that helps the fixture reach IP67 or IP68 waterproof ratings, essential for:

  • Flood zones

  • Garden irrigation systems

  • Snow-covered areas

4. UV and Chemical Resistance

Tempered glass does not discolor or degrade under UV rays, and resists chemicals from:

  • Soil

  • Fertilizers

  • Cleaning agents


IP Rating Matters — But It’s Not Enough Alone

Many customers look for IP65 or IP67 ratings when buying outdoor lighting. However, an IP rating is only part of the story. The durability of materials behind the IP rating is what determines real-world reliability.

For example:

  • A plastic fixture might be IP67-rated but still warp in heat or crack under pressure.

  • Stainless steel and tempered glass maintain their performance for 5–10+ years, even in extreme conditions.

Pairing IP67/IP68 with stainless steel + tempered glass ensures:

  • True waterproofing

  • Longevity

  • Low maintenance

Installation Tips for Long-Term Durability

Even with the best materials, correct installation is critical. Recommendations include:

  • Drainage layer or gravel bed under the fixture

  • Waterproof connectors and cables

  • Avoid direct immersion in standing water

  • Use anti-condensation breathers to prevent internal fogging
